The file is the installer link for the Virtual Gamepad Emulation Bus (ViGEmBus) driver , an essential system component developed by Nefarius Software Solutions. This specific open-source kernel-mode Windows driver allows third-party mapping utilities to emulate standard gaming controllers, such as the Microsoft Xbox 360 controller and the Sony DualShock 4. ViGEm (Virtual Gamepad Emulation) is an open-source framework consisting of two core components: the (a Windows kernel-mode driver) and the ViGEmClient libraries . Together, they allow your computer to emulate popular USB game controllers entirely through software.
